Summary

Unincorporated Burke County bans unnecessary or unreasonably loud horn use and treats any automobile, motorcycle, or vehicle so out of repair, modified, loaded, or operated that it creates unreasonably loud sounds as a noise violation.

These county ordinances apply to unincorporated areas of Burke County. Incorporated cities within the county may have their own rules that take precedence over county-level regulations.

The sounding of any horn or similar signaling device on any automobile, motorcycle, bus or other vehicle on any street or in any public place of the county except as a danger warning; the creation by means of any such horn or signaling device of any unreasonably loud or harsh sound; and the sounding of any such horn for any unnecessary unreasonable period of time. ... The use of any ... automobile, motorcycle or vehicle so out of repair, so modified or loaded or operated in such manner as to create unreasonably loud sounds.

Full Breakdown

Burke County Code § 26-284(1) and (4), part of the noise division's illustrative-enumeration section, addresses two categories of vehicle noise. Subsection (1) bars sounding any horn or similar signaling device on an automobile, motorcycle, bus, or other vehicle on a street or public place except as a danger warning, along with creating any unreasonably loud or harsh sound through such a device, sounding a horn for any unnecessary or unreasonable period of time, using any device operated by engine exhaust as a horn or signal, and sounding a signaling device when traffic is held up for any reason.

Subsection (4) separately bars operating any automobile, motorcycle, or vehicle so out of repair, so modified, or loaded or operated in such a manner as to create unreasonably loud sounds, which covers modified exhausts, engine-brake noise, and similarly disruptive vehicle conditions. m. Violations & Fines

Unnecessary or unreasonably loud horn use, or operating a vehicle so out of repair or modified that it creates unreasonably loud sounds, violates § 26-284(1) and (4) and is enforced under § 26-282: a misdemeanor under G.S. 14-4 and a $500 civil penalty by citation, due within 72 hours, with $100/day for up to 15 days if unpaid and uncorrected.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I lay on my car horn in unincorporated Burke County?
Only as a danger warning. Section 26-284(1) bars sounding a horn or similar device except for that purpose, along with unreasonably loud or harsh horn sounds and honking for an unnecessary or unreasonable length of time.
Is a loud modified exhaust illegal in Burke County?
Yes. Section 26-284(4) bars operating any automobile, motorcycle, or vehicle so out of repair, modified, loaded, or operated as to create unreasonably loud sounds, which covers modified exhausts and similarly noisy vehicle conditions.
What is the penalty for a vehicle-noise violation?
Section 26-282 sets a criminal misdemeanor under G.S. 14-4 (up to $500 or 30 days) plus a $500 civil penalty by citation due within 72 hours, with $100 per day added for up to 15 more days if unpaid and uncorrected.
